The Egypt national football team is preparing to face New Zealand in the second round of Group 7 in the group stage of the 2026 World Cup. Hossam Hassan, the technical director of the Egyptian national football team, is holding a press conference at 3:30 pm Canadian time, 1:30 am Sunday Cairo time, at BC Place Stadium to discuss the upcoming match against New Zealand. According to the media protocol approved by the International Football Federation 'FIFA', three of the team's players will hold media meetings on the sidelines of the final training session, namely: Mohamed Hani, Mostafa Ziko, and Mohamed Alaa, at Kilarney Park at 5:30 pm Canadian time. The Egyptian team is part of Group 7 in the World Cup finals, along with Belgium, New Zealand, and Iran, and the Egyptian team started its campaign with a 1-1 draw against Belgium.
